Social Media Pricing
Social media pricing can vary significantly depending on the platform and the type of ads we choose to run. We’ve noticed that platforms like Facebook and Instagram often offer different pricing structures, impacting our overall costs. If we’re targeting a specific audience, the cost per click can increase, affecting our budget. Additionally, certain ad formats, like video ads, might come with higher fees compared to standard image ads. Ultimately, it’s essential for us to analyze our goals and adjust our spending accordingly.
Display Ad Costs
Display ad costs can vary significantly based on factors like placement, targeting, and competition, and we need to factor these into our overall budget. We’ve noticed that high-traffic sites often charge a premium for ad space. Our targeting options can also influence costs, as more specific demographics typically come with a higher price tag. We should keep an eye on our competitors, as their strategies can drive up prices in our chosen niches. By understanding these variables, we’ll be better equipped to allocate our advertising funds effectively.
Influencer Marketing Fees
Influencer marketing fees can significantly impact our overall advertising budget, so we need to carefully consider the return on investment. We’ve seen that partnering with influencers can lead to higher engagement and brand awareness, but the costs can vary greatly. Some influencers charge a flat fee, while others may work on a commission basis, complicating our budgeting process. How can small businesses compete with larger companies in terms of advertising expenses?
We believe small businesses can compete effectively with larger companies in terms of advertising expenses by leveraging creativity and targeted strategies. Instead of relying on expensive traditional media, we can use social media platforms to reach our audience more directly and at a lower cost. By focusing on niche markets, we can tailor our messages to resonate with specific groups, which often leads to better engagement. Additionally, we can collaborate with other local businesses for joint promotions, maximizing our reach while sharing the costs. Utilizing influencer marketing within our community can also be a cost-effective way to boost our visibility without breaking the bank. Ultimately, by being strategic and innovative, we can make our advertising dollars stretch further and compete successfully.
